| Description: | Private entities, especially those critical to our nation's infrastructure, are responsible for assessing their individual risk and investing in technology to prevent breaches. At the same time, the federal government must develop a comprehensive approach to not only defend against cyberattacks, but also to punish foreign adversaries who continue to perpetrate them. This book examines policies that will help secure our critical infrastructure networks. |
